School CommitteeGreen Street Monthly Meeting of the Religious Society of Friends, which operates the School, appoints the School Committee to act as the governing board for the School. Members of the Committee are drawn from Green Street Monthly Meeting, other local Friends Meetings, and the School community. Through the Head of School, the Committee oversees finances, staffing, scholarships and program, as well as maintenance of the property. The Head of School is appointed by the School Committee and is directly responsible to it for the daily operation of the School.
Finance Committee The Finance Committee works with the Business Office to assure sound financial management of the School and to seek opportunities for improving operating efficiencies. The committee plays a key role in developing the strategic financial plans necessary to support the strategic goals set by the School Committee. Among these goals are upgrades to the faculty and staff compensation program, strengthening our academic program and making improvements to the physical character of the School. Governance Committee The Governance Committee works to make sure the School Committee has established the appropriate process for carrying out its responsibility for governing the School. In this capacity, it manages the evaluation process for the School Committee, its subcommittees, individual members and the Head of School. It also recommends new members for the approval of the Meeting. The committee plays a leadership role in the strategic planning process. Property Committee The responsibilities of the Property Committee focus on the physical environment and security of the School. It works in close conjunction with the Property Committee of the Monthly Meeting, and is guided by the Strategic Plan. The Property Committee oversees the development and maintenance of the size and space needs appropriate to the right functioning of the School, ensuring sound property management policies and practices. It is responsible for considering any proposed expansion, acquisition, or alteration of the School’s physical property and providing guidance to the School Committee. |
